1 Duplicity most nearly means:
61% Answer Correctly
deceit
naive
fickle
archetypal

Solution
The definition for duplicity is "Deceptive thought, speech, or action." Used in a sentence: The life of an undercover detective is filed with necessary duplicity. The definition for archetypal is "characteristic of the original model or perfect example.", the definition for fickle is "Lacking constancy, changeable.", and the definition for naive is "Lacking worldy wisdom."

3 Flagrant most nearly means:
49% Answer Correctly
benevolent
entangle
glaring
oblivious

Solution
The definition for flagrant is "Noticeably offensive." Used in a sentence: The executive was fired for his flagrant abuse of the company expense account. The definition for oblivious is "lacking awareness.", the definition for entangle is "To involve in trouble.", and the definition for benevolent is "Kind, helpful."

4 Futile most nearly means:
80% Answer Correctly
hopeless
hedonism
disconcert
unscrupulous

Solution
The definition for futile is "Without purpose, completely ineffective." Used in a sentence: Arguing with Andrew is futile because he never changes his mind. The definition for hedonism is "belief that pleasure is the sole aim of life.", the definition for disconcert is "To throw into confusion.", and the definition for unscrupulous is "Lacking principles."
